Dental Veneers Explained

Dental veneers are quite versatile, so to classify them as primarily cosmetic wouldn’t be entirely accurate. At Oregon Smile Care Center in Salem, OR, we treat them as both cosmetic and restorative in nature.
A veneer is a miraculously thin but very durable outer shell that’s bonded to your tooth using a special light. It covers all sorts of flaws and imperfections in your teeth, hence their cosmetic classification.
This is actually a much simpler and minimally invasive procedure than you might think. You can get custom-made veneers from our highly trained dentist, Dr. Hanson, in as little as two visits! First, depending on your particular dental needs, you have a certain portion of tooth enamel removed to make room for the veneer and allow it to better adhere to your natural tooth. Then impressions of your mouth are taken to use in the creation of your permanent veneer.

Why Are Dental Veneers So Versatile?

Dental veneers can be the ideal cosmetic and restorative solution for a number of common dental problems:
Cracked Teeth Not only is a crack in your tooth unsightly, but it can also threaten your oral health overall. A crack in anything can lead to a bigger crack later, or eventually, even a brake. Once either of those two things happen, that tooth could actually die because your nerve can become exposed and the tooth may have to be extracted down the road.
What a dental veneer can do is cover the current crack, improve the appearance of the tooth, and also protect your tooth from further cracking or breaking. You’ve not only covered the problem, but you’ve prevented the problem from becoming worse.
Chipped Teeth Yes, tooth bonding is one way to fix this type of problem. However, if you’re looking for a stronger, longer lasting solution, a dental veneer is better. Despite the ultra-thin material, veneers are incredibly strong and can withstand massive bite force. They’re meant to last many, many years because of this. That’s what makes them a great restorative option for something like chips in your teeth.
Misshapen or Gapped TeethUnfortunately, teeth don’t care what you want. They grow in however they please. You’d like them to come in all perfectly shaped, but they’ll do what they want, and you can either deal with it or seek orthodontic treatment to make them look more uniformed.
Well, with dental veneers, you don’t have to do either! The fact is veneers could actually be considered immediate orthodontics. By covering a tooth that stands out because of its shape, or covering a gap between two teeth, the veneer itself can be custom designed to be the shape that will look best for you. The imperfection is covered, looks fantastic, and blends in naturally.
Stained TeethThere are some stains teeth whitening treatment just can’t fix completely. Dental veneers give you a brighter, more radiant smile without having to come back to the dentist again and again to maintain the whiter color. They hide stains and keep them away for years and years with proper care and maintenance.
